Information.IsDBNull(Object) Metódus

Definíció

Egy értéket ad Boolean vissza, amely jelzi, hogy egy kifejezés kiértékeli-e az osztályt DBNull .

public:
 static bool IsDBNull(System::Object ^ Expression);
public static bool IsDBNull(object? Expression);
public static bool IsDBNull(object Expression);
static member IsDBNull : obj -> bool
Public Function IsDBNull (Expression As Object) As Boolean

Paraméterek

Expression
Object

Kötelező. Object kifejezés.

Válaszok

Egy értéket ad Boolean vissza, amely jelzi, hogy egy kifejezés kiértékeli-e az osztályt DBNull .

Példák

Ez a példa a függvény használatával IsDBNull határozza meg, hogy egy változó kiértékeli-e a függvényt DBNull.

Dim testVar As Object
Dim nullCheck As Boolean
nullCheck = IsDBNull(testVar)
testVar = ""
nullCheck = IsDBNull(testVar)
testVar = System.DBNull.Value
nullCheck = IsDBNull(testVar)
' The first two calls to IsDBNull return False; the third returns True.

Megjegyzések

IsDBNull akkor ad True vissza, ha az adattípus kiértékeli Expression a DBNull típust, IsDBNull ellenkező esetben ad vissza False.

Az System.DBNull érték azt jelzi, hogy a Object hiányzó vagy a nem létező adatokat jelöli. DBNull nem ugyanaz, mint Nothingaz , ami azt jelzi, hogy egy változó még nincs inicializálva. DBNull nem ugyanaz, mint a nulla hosszúságú sztring (""), amelyet néha null sztringnek is neveznek.

A következőre érvényes:

Lásd még